Overview Minowon-AT Solution

Atopix-HL solution, a vasodilator, stimulates hair growth in men experiencing androgenetic alopecia. Apply only to a clean, dry scalp as directed by your physician or product labeling. Visible hair regrowth may require 2–4 months, initially appearing fine, light, and subtle. Exceeding the recommended dosage won't accelerate results and may increase adverse reactions. Continuous use is vital for sustained hair growth. Consult your doctor if no improvement or worsening occurs after 4–6 months of treatment. Common side effects include scalp irritation, hypertrichosis, skin rashes, and dermatitis. Accidental application elsewhere may cause unwanted hair growth; rinse thoroughly with water if contact occurs with eyes, mouth, or open wounds. Report persistent or bothersome side effects to your doctor. Atopix-HL is generally unsuitable for individuals under 18 or over 65, those with medication-induced or nutritional deficiency-related hair loss, hypertension, or those using other topical scalp treatments. Individuals with cardiovascular disease or circulatory issues should consult their doctor before use.

How Minowon-AT Solution works:

Minowon-AT Solution, a potassium channel activator, promotes vasodilation, widening blood vessels. Consequently, topical scalp application boosts blood flow, enriching hair follicles with oxygen and nutrients. This enhanced supply combats hair follicle degeneration and stimulates hair regeneration, thereby addressing alopecia.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Minowon-AT Solution's use during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scarce, animal studies indicate potential harm to a f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ible dangers prior to prescription.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Use of Minowon-AT Solution while breastfeeding is likely unsafe. Available human data indicates potential transfer to breast milk, posing a risk to the infant. Minowon-AT Solution is therefore unsuitable for nursing mothers.

FAQs on Minowon-AT Solution

Consistent use of Minowon-AT Solution is necessary to maintain hair regrowth. Discontinuing Minowon-AT Solution may result in hair loss reappearing within 3-4 months.
Visible hair regrowth from Minowon-AT Solution may not be immediate, as hair growth is gradual. Consistent application of Minowon-AT Solution for a four-month period is necessary to observe results.
Daily shampooing isn't necessary before applying Minowon-AT Solution. Nevertheless, if you do wash your hair, ensure your scalp is completely dry prior to application.
Minowon-AT Solution is typically administered twice daily. Always adhere to your physician's prescribed dosage and treatment schedule.
Minowon-AT Solution is not intended for beard growth. Its use is solely indicated for scalp hair growth in individuals with a hereditary predisposition to hair thinning.
